Transaction 672dde576f5921f38bd5043c70ff416bbab71bc2f7461a222331c11b74f495ad
3 Input
2 Outputs
- 672dde576f5921f38bd5043c70ff416bbab71bc2f7461a222331c11b74f495ad:0
- 672dde576f5921f38bd5043c70ff416bbab71bc2f7461a222331c11b74f495ad:1
value 1202049
address 3B3ibJYkUTUiSUsR8Ns97oy5xxS4jpZgVP
value 1396099
address 3BMEXGvPuQ7hU4VPCY59cpMA8mcvXqer2e